Update: Lincoln police say bomb threat at church not credible

A bomb threat on a Friday morning prompted an evacuation at Lincoln’s College View Church, even though authorities later called the threat not credible. The incident caused concern among community members but concluded without any injuries or damage.

Evacuation at College View Church

A bomb threat prompted an immediate evacuation of College View Church in Lincoln on Friday morning. According to the initial reports, worshippers and church staff were asked to leave the premises swiftly while authorities investigated the situation.

Police Investigate and Dismiss Threat

Lincoln police arrived at the scene and conducted the necessary checks. They later announced that the threat was not believed to be credible. This conclusion brought relief to both church members and the broader community, as no further danger or disruption was reported.

Community Concern and Response

While the threat turned out to be unfounded, it sparked concern among those gathered at the church. The evacuation served as a stark reminder of necessary safety measures in public places, reflecting the importance of vigilance.

Church Returns to Normalcy

Services and church activities were briefly disrupted but were expected to resume once law enforcement wrapped up their investigation. Despite the scare, no injuries or damage occurred, according to early information available from Lincoln police and local sources.
